When the Mt. Timpanogos Temple was being built, our family was able to tour the building while it was under construction.  One of the folks taking us on the tour explained the stained glass in temple.


See the circle in the center of the round window on this view of the Temple. As it was explained to us, the center round piece of glass represented the Lord's pure gospel and it is 'running down' the clear center section of the other windows down the the bottom floor (or in other words...to the earth and its inhabitants). However, on the sides of the window are 'stair-like' etching representing the opportunity that we have to return to upward to the Lord and his pure gospel.

I wonder if the vine-leaf-floral design is similar as if the Gospel and the Lord's pure love is flowing to all of us.
